> The Kickstart application does not allow for setting an IP address
> during installation. I've been searching for a while now trying to find
> a way to do this. Kickstart either allows DHCP, or setting of a static
> IP in the file. Nothing else. My setting a static in the kickstart won't
> do anyone any good since your IP will undoubtably be different. I'm
> trying some hacks to work around this as we speak. I'm hoping to have it
> resolved in the 1.1 release.
> http://wiki.qmailtoaster.com/index.php/QMT-ISO
> The Mysql password is "v2gnu-qmailtoaster" unless you changed it.
